Reverend and Acid
"Zéra og Zýra" is Icelandic (my language) and means "Reverend and Acid"
In fact both words should be written with S instead of Z in Icelandic (Séra og Sýra) but I used Z just for fun:)

If you're wondering why I putted these two words togehter in the title I did it only because they alliterate in Icelandic.
